Quality Assessment Of Eggs Brown Egg Layer Hens Creation In Two Systems (Cage And Nest Bed)

2014 
The  research objective was to evaluate the effects on the eggs quality in two farming systems (bed + nest and cages) for the laying hens brown-egg pullets were used 132 eggs, with six replicates for each treatment and 11 eggs each repetition, picked randomly from sheds both with 2000 DeKalb strain of laying hens housed in two sheds Brown, to create a nest bed + tubular feeders, the other one in cage system, all birds at approximately thirty weeks of age, which evaluated the following variables: weight of whole egg, egg weight without shell, albumen weight, yolk weight, yolk and albumen percentages, weight and thickness, color gem, the albumen pH and yolk, egg and classification according to RIISPOA. All collected data were analyzed by the statistical program SISVAR (2000) by Tukey test at 5% of probability. There were significant differences in the treatments studied in relation to the weight of whole egg, shelled egg weight, albumen%, skin thickness  and coloration of the yolk, these results more significant to the breeding system in cages. However it can be concluded that in both systems when properly designed and managed can achieve good results and production performance of birds.
